Skip to main content

A real application example of a control structure selection by means of a multiobjective genetic algorithm

  • Conference paper
  • First Online:
  • 559 Accesses

Part of the book series: Lecture Notes in Computer Science ((LNCS,volume 2687))

Abstract

Control problems are clear examples of multiobjective optimization. In this kind of problems a series of objectives, some of them opposed to each other, will be optimized in order to fit some design specifications.

Moreover, evolutionary algorithms have been shown to be ideal for the resolution of these kinds of problems because they work simultaneously with a set of possible solutions, thereby favoring convergence towards a global optimum. In this document we propose a way of dealing with the different objectives considered and a genetic-evolutionary algorithm that will enable some phases of the controller design to be automated.

Finally, an application example of the methods outlined will be applied to the design of a controller to reduce the sickness index on a high-speed ship.

This is a preview of subscription content, log in via an instit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D   84.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D   109.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Learn about instit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Aranda, J.; de la Cruz, J. M.; Parrilla, M., and Ruipérez, P.: Design of a Linear Quadratic Optimal Control for Aircraft Flight Control by Genetic Algorithm. Controlo’2000: 4th Portuguese Conference on Automatic Control. Guimarães-Portugal. October-2000. Conference Proceedings.

    Google Scholar 

  2. Aranda, J.; de la Cruz, J. M.; Parrilla, M., and Ruipérez, P.: Evolutionary Algorithms for the Design of a Multivariable Control for an Aircraft Flight Control. AIAA Guidance, Navigation and Control Conference and Exhibit. Denver-Colorado, USA. August 2000. Conference Proceedings.

    Google Scholar 

  3. Charnes, A., and Cooper, W. W.: Management Models and Industrial Applications of Linear Programming, volume 1. John Wiley, New York, 1961.

    MATH  Google Scholar 

  4. Coello Coello, Carlos A.: A Comprehensive Survey of Evolutionary-Based Multiobjective Optimization Tecniques. Knowledge and Information Systems. An International Journal, 1(3): 269–308, August 1999.

    Article  Google Scholar 

  5. Fonseca, Carlos M., and Fleming, Peter J.: Multiobjective Optimization and Multiple Constraint Handling with Evolutionary Algorithms-Part I: A Unified Formulation. IEEE Transactions on Systems. Man and Cybernetics. Part A: Systems and Humans. Vol. 28. No. 1, January 1998.

    Google Scholar 

  6. Ijiri, Y.: Management Goals and Accounting for Control. North-Holland, Amsterdam, 1965.

    Google Scholar 

  7. Michalewicz, Z.: Genetic Algorithms + Data Structures = Evolution Programs. Springer-Verlag Berlin Heidelberg. 1994.

    Book  MATH  Google Scholar 

  8. Srinivas, N., and Deb, K.: Multiobjective Optimization Using Nondominated Sorting in Genetic Algorithms. Journal of Evolutionary Computation, Vol. 2, No. 3, pages 221–248. 1994.

    Article  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2003 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Sánchez, M.P., Almansa, J.A. (2003). A real application example of a control structure selection by means of a multiobjective genetic algorithm. In: Mira, J., Álvarez, J.R. (eds) Artificial Neural Nets Problem Solving Methods. IWANN 2003. Lecture Notes in Computer Science, vol 2687. Springer, Berlin, Heidelberg. https://doi.org/10.1007/3-540-44869-1_47

Download citation

  • DOI: https://doi.org/10.1007/3-540-44869-1_47

  • Published:

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-40211-4

  • Online ISBN: 978-3-540-44869-3

  • eBook Packages: Springer Book Archive

Publish with us

Policies and ethics